Fusarium Damage in Small Cereal Grains from Western\nCanada. 2. Occurrence of Fusarium Toxins\nand Their Source Organisms in Durum Wheat Harvested in 2010

Abstract
Samples\nof Canadian western amber durum harvested in 2010 were\nobtained as part of the Canadian Grain Commission Harvest Sample Program,\ninspected, and graded according to Canadian guidelines. A subset of Fusarium-damaged samples were analyzed for Fusarium species as well as mycotoxins associated\nwith these species, including deoxynivalenol and other trichothecenes,\nmoniliformin, enniatins, and beauvericin. Overall, Fusarium avenaceum and F. graminearum were the top two most frequently recovered species. Phaeosphaeria nodorum (a.k.a. Septoria\nnodorum), F. culmorum, F. poae, F. acuminatum, and F. sporotrichioides were observed\nin samples as well. All samples analyzed for mycotoxins contained\nquantifiable concentrations of enniatins, whereas beauvericin, deoxynivalenol,\nand moniliformin were measured in approximately 75% of the samples.\nConcentrations in Fusarium-damaged\nsamples ranged from 0.011 to 34.2 mg/kg of enniatins plus beauvericin,\nup to 4.7 mg/kg of deoxynivalenol, and up to 6.36 mg/kg of moniliformin.\nComparisons of enniatins, beauvericin, and moniliformin concentrations\nto the occurrence of various Fusarium species suggest the existence of an infection threshold above which\nthese emerging mycotoxins are present at higher concentrations. The\ncurrent grading factor of Fusarium-damaged\nkernels manages concentrations of these emerging mycotoxins in grain;\nlower provisional grades were assigned to samples that contained the\nhighest concentrations of enniatins, beauvericin, and moniliformin.
